I don't know if the system in Tassie was the same as NSW, but I don't see why
it would be much different:
In NSW the TOLs issued to the recipient were cut from a book; leaving a butt
(known as a ticket-of-leave butt) in the book. A butt usually has lots of
info - the one for my ggg-grandfather (in NSW) had the original issue, a
revocation (for disorderly conduct), and a restoral all noted on the butt;
including ref numbers to the relevent Colonial Secretary's papers.
The butt books for NSW are available on microfilm; I'm don't know how late
these cover Tasmania. The State Library of Tasmania has a microfilm "Tasmania
- ticket of leave register, 1845-1857" but I don't know what sort of detail
this has.
